What Are Surety Contract Bonds?



Surety Contract bonds are a type of economic guarantee that provides guarantee to job owners that specialists will satisfy their contractual commitments. These bonds function as a form of security for the task owner by guaranteeing that the professional will complete the project as set, or compensate for any type of monetary loss sustained.

When a professional acquires a surety bond, they're basically becoming part of a legally binding agreement with a guaranty firm. This arrangement specifies that the contractor will certainly satisfy their commitments and fulfill all legal demands. If the contractor fails to do so, the guaranty business will certainly action in and provide the needed funds to complete the job or make up the task proprietor for any damages.

In this way, Surety Contract bonds give comfort to job owners and alleviate the risks related to employing service providers.

Recognizing the Function of Guaranty Bonding Business



Now let's explore the vital function that surety bonding firms play on the planet of Surety Contract bonds.

Surety bonding business serve as a 3rd party that assures the Performance and fulfillment of contractual responsibilities. They give a monetary assurance to the obligee, normally the job owner, that the principal, usually the specialist, will certainly complete the task according to the terms of the Contract.

On the occasion that the primary falls short to fulfill their responsibilities, the guaranty bonding business action in to guarantee that the job is finished or that the obligee is made up for any financial losses.

The guaranty bonding firm likewise conducts a thorough examination of the principal's financial security, experience, and credibility prior to issuing the bond. This assessment is essential in minimizing the threat for the obligee and making sure the successful completion of the task.

The Benefits and Relevance of Surety Contract Bonds



Recognizing the advantages and value of Surety Contract bonds is important for all celebrations associated with a building and construction project.



Surety Contract bonds give monetary defense and comfort for project owners, specialists, and subcontractors. For project proprietors, these bonds make certain that the contractor will certainly satisfy their responsibilities and complete the task as agreed upon. This protects the proprietor from financial loss in case of professional default or non-performance.

Contractors take advantage of Surety Contract bonds too, as they provide credibility and show their ability to fulfill legal commitments. Subcontractors also benefit, as they're guaranteed of settlement for their job, even if the specialist stops working to pay them.
